Vehicle dealers give a variety of services associated with the acquiring and selling of automobiles. One of their main functions is to function as intermediaries (or middlemen) between vehicle makers and clients, buying lorries straight from the supplier and after that selling them to consumers at a markup. In enhancement, they commonly provide financing alternatives for buyers and will certainly assist with the trade-in or sale of a consumer's old lorry.
